洛谷p5720答案c语言
时间: 2023-12-30 20:22:37 浏览: 63
以下是洛谷p5720题目的C语言解法:
```c
#include <stdio.h>
#include <math.h>
int main()
{
int n;
scanf("%d", &n);
printf("%d %d %d", n, (int)pow(n, 2), (int)pow(n, 3));
return 0;
}
```
该程序的功能是读入一个整数n,然后输出n、n的平方和n的立方。
解析:
1. 首先,我们需要使用`scanf`函数读入一个整数n,`%d`表示读入一个整数。
2. 然后,我们使用`pow`函数计算n的平方和n的立方。需要注意的是,`pow`函数返回的是一个浮点数,需要使用`(int)`进行强制类型转换。
3. 最后,我们使用`printf`函数输出n、n的平方和n的立方。`%d`表示输出一个整数。
相关问题
洛谷p5719答案c语言
根据提供的引用内容,这是一道洛谷p5719题的C语言AC代码。该代码使用了动态规划的思想,通过递推计算出每个数的方案数,最终得到n的方案数。具体实现可以参考以下代码:
```c
#include <stdio.h>
int main() {
int f[19] = {1, 1};
int i, j, n;
scanf("%d", &n);
for (i = 2; i <= n; i++) {
for (j = 0; j < i; j++) {
f[i] += f[j] * f[i - j - 1];
}
}
printf("%d", f[n]);
return 0;
}
```
洛谷P5736用C语言
以下是一个用C语言解决洛谷P5736题目的示例代码:
```c
#include <stdio.h>
int main() {
int n;
scanf("%d", &n); // 输入n的值
int arr[n]; // 定义一个大小为n的整数数组
for (int i = 0; i < n; i++) {
scanf("%d", &arr[i]); // 输入数组元素的值
}
int max = arr[0]; // 假设第一个元素为最大值
for (int i = 1; i < n; i++) {
if (arr[i] > max) {
max = arr[i]; // 更新最大值
}
}
printf("%d\n", max); // 输出最大值
return 0;
}
```
相关推荐
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)